What Most Teams Get Wrong
Many teams focus solely on the cost of cloud migration without considering the long-term benefits of integrating AI into their software solutions. They might think, "If I just move my existing applications to the cloud, I’ll be fine." But that's a misconception. In my experience, it often leads to increased operational inefficiencies, security vulnerabilities, and a failure to capitalize on the cloud’s full potential. A cloud-first strategy should include AI-driven insights that streamline operations, enhance security, and improve customer experiences.

Framework: The AI-Driven Cloud Strategy Maturity Model
To effectively harness AI for cloud transformation, I recommend using the AI-Driven Cloud Strategy Maturity Model. This framework helps you assess your current capabilities and chart a path for improvement across four key stages:
| Stage | Description | Outcomes |
|---|---|---|
| Initial | Ad-hoc cloud usage without AI. | Limited ROI; high risk. |
| Developing | Basic cloud infrastructure, minimal AI tools. | Improved efficiency; gradual cost savings. |
| Integrated | Cloud and AI solutions aligned with business goals. | Significant ROI; enhanced decision-making. |
| Optimized | Full integration of AI in all cloud operations. | Transformational growth; competitive edge. |
Start by assessing where your organization currently stands and build a roadmap to evolve through these stages. The outcome? A well-oiled machine that not only cuts costs but also drives innovation and growth.
Quick Win Playbook
Here are some immediate steps you can take to get the ball rolling:
- Audit Current Cloud Infrastructure: Identify underutilized resources or areas for improvement. Impact: Cost savings; Effort: Medium.
- Implement AI Tools: Start with machine learning for data analysis and customer insights. Impact: Better decision-making; Effort: High.
- Train Your Team: Invest in training for your staff on AI applications in cloud computing. Impact: Enhanced capabilities; Effort: Low.
- Set Metrics for Success: Define KPIs that align with your AI objectives. Impact: Clear visibility on progress; Effort: Low.
Pitfalls to Avoid
- Ignoring the importance of data quality—garbage in, garbage out.
- Rushing to implement AI without a clear understanding of business objectives.
- Underestimating the training and change management required for your teams.
